Bug ID: 406082 Summary: Frequency of Scheduled transaction changes when switching between versions Product: kmymoney Version: 5.0.3 Platform: Debian testing OS: Linux Status: REPORTED Severity: normal Priority: NOR Component: general Assignee: kmymoney-devel@kde.org Reporter: gkd...@hotmail.com Target Milestone: --- While switching back and forth between v5.0.3 (on Debian Buster) and v.5.0.0 on Linux Mint 19, the frequency of those scheduled transactions that had frequencies other than Monthly and Yearly changed. Those with frequency 3 months went to 9 months and those with 2 weeks changed to 16 weeks. It is hard to say WHEN it happened, but I do open the same file with different versions of KMyMoney. STEPS TO REPRODUCE 1. Create a KMyMoney file encrypted with GPG key and a number of scheduled transactions some of have frequency of 2 weeks, and some with frequency of 3 months. 2. Alternatively open and save them in v 5.0.3 (on Debian Buster) and v.5.0.0 (on Linux Mint 19.1). 3. At some point, the frequency of the scheduled transaction should change (even though the next due date doesn't change. OBSERVED RESULT The frequency of scheduled transaction changes from 2 weeks to 16 weeks and from 3 months to 9 months.
